This form must be provided by healthcare facilities to prospective residents before entering any deposit agreements or continuing care contracts, as mandated by the Health and Safety Code.
The form includes details about facility services, amenities, financial ratios, and historical monthly service fees, offering comprehensive insights into the community.
The disclosure statement should be provided before the execution of a deposit agreement or continuing care contract, so early completion is advisable to avoid delays.
